Descrição

El punto de entrada AF251ICMS permite personalizar la validación del ICMS de la rutina Adquisición por transferencia

Compatible con las bases de datos

TOTVS DBAccess

Ejemplos

User Function AF251ICMS()
	Local nI          := 0
	Local nTotalICMS  := 0
	Local nPosValICMS := AScan(aHeader, {|x| Alltrim(x[2])  == "N1_ICMSAPR"} )
	Local lRet        := .F.
	
	// suma el icms de las líneas en el grid
	For nI := 1 To Len(aCols)
		nTotalICMS += aCols[nI][nPosValICMS]
	Next nI
	
	// si las líneas del grid fueran iguales al total, no considera el sistema
	If nTotalICMS == nTotICMS
		lRet := .T.
	EndIf
Return lRet

Idioma

Portugués(Brasil)

Programa fuente

ATFA251.PRW

Devolución

lRet (Lógico con resultado de la validación)

Sistemas operativos compatibles

Todos

Versiones

Microsiga Protheus 12



  • Sem rótulos